I recently interviewed at Publicis Sapient for a Java Full Stack Developer role (4+ YOE) and wanted to share my experience for others considering applying.
**The Interview Process:**
Round 1 was a Java backend round, conducted virtually — this went well and I cleared it.
Round 2 is where things got frustrating. I was asked to travel to their Gurgaon office, only to be seated there and made to attend a *virtual* interview. If the round was going to be virtual anyway, why require the candidate to travel all the way to the office? This felt like a complete waste of time and showed poor planning on the company's part.
The second round itself was React-based and went well — I was confident I had cleared it.
**The Aftermath:**
A few hours after the interview, the HR reached out to say that the Gurgaon positions had been filled and they now had an opening only in Bangalore. I had clearly communicated from the start that I was looking for opportunities within the Delhi-NCR region only. This was a complete disregard for the candidate's time and preferences.
**Overall:**
The interview process lacked basic coordination and respect for the candidate's time. Making someone travel to an office for a virtual round, and then switching locations after the interview is done, is unprofessional.
